Pushup With Feet Elevated(Decline Pushup) The standard pushup (an excellent chest exercise, by the way) is great, BUT it tends to focus on your lower chest, which can become overdeveloped and make you look like you have a small set of man-boobs! Avoid this by doing some decline pushups:
- Elevate your feet 2 feet or so
- Push up!
So what do you do if you can crank out dozens of pushups, but still want to gain muscle? The answer is easy - Add some weight! Throw some pea gravel ($3 for 75 pounds!) into a duffel bag, stuff it into a backpack, and crank out those decline pushups! Better than the Bench Press? Weighted Decline Pushup on a DIY Suspension Trainer Ever seen how muscular gymnasts are? Using unstable equipment like gymnastic rings forces muscles to contract maximally to stabilize the body.
This added difficulty causes dramatic strength gains.
- Make yourself a DIY suspension trainer (search Google for some excellent options) and do some weighed decline pushups using this piece of equipment.
Work the Inner Chest With Decline Medicine Ball Pushups
- Grab yourself an old basketball or soccer ball, cut a slit in it, fill it up with sand, and you have a homemade medicine ball - the perfect addition to your at home chest workout!
Pectoral exercises like this target the chest WITHOUT taxing the shoulders.
